Subject: [PATCH net-next 13/20] xsk: Proxy pool management for mapped queues
Similarly what we do for net_mp_{open,close}_rxq for mapped queues,
proxy also the xsk_{reg,clear}_pool_at_qid via __netif_get_rx_queue_peer
such that when a virtual netdev picked a mapped rxq, the request gets
through to the real rxq in the physical netdev.
Change the function signatures for queue_id to unsigned int in order
to pass the queue_id parameter into __netif_get_rx_queue_peer. The
proxying is only relevant for queue_id < dev->real_num_rx_queues since
right now its only supported for rxqs.
